AC Maintenance in Richmond, BC

Keeping your air conditioning running reliably and efficiently in Richmond, BC means more than fixing problems when they happen. AC maintenance in Richmond, BC focuses on scheduled care-seasonal tune-ups, filter replacement, coil and drain cleaning, refrigerant checks, and safety inspections-so your system performs when you need it, uses less energy, and lasts longer. Richmond’s mild, humid coastal climate and salt air create specific challenges for cooling equipment, making regular maintenance especially important for local homes and businesses.

Why scheduled AC maintenance matters in Richmond, BC

Richmond experiences humid summers and salt-laden breezes from the Fraser River and the Strait of Georgia. That combination increases corrosion risk, promotes condensate-related problems, and can cause indoor humidity and allergen issues if systems are neglected. Regular maintenance addresses these local stressors by keeping coils clean, drainage clear, and electrical connections tight. The result is steadier cooling, better indoor air quality, and fewer surprise breakdowns during peak use.

Common AC maintenance issues in Richmond, BC

Homeowners and building managers in Richmond commonly see these problems when maintenance is skipped:

  • Clogged filters and reduced airflow from pollen, dust, and urban particulates
  • Dirty evaporator and condenser coils that reduce heat transfer and increase run times
  • Blocked condensate drains causing water leaks and mold growth in damp coastal conditions
  • Low refrigerant or leaks that reduce cooling capacity and increase compressor wear
  • Corroded outdoor components from salt air exposure leading to premature failures
  • Loose electrical connections and worn capacitors causing short cycling or hard starts
  • Improper thermostat calibration leading to uneven temperatures and wasted energy

What a professional scheduled maintenance program includes

A comprehensive maintenance visit should be systematic and transparent. Typical seasonal tune-up tasks include:

  • Visual inspection of the entire system (indoor and outdoor units)
  • Filter check and replacement or cleaning as required
  • Evaporator and condenser coil cleaning
  • Condensate drain inspection and cleaning to prevent clogs and mold
  • Refrigerant level check and leak detection if levels are low
  • Electrical safety inspection: check wiring, breakers, capacitors, and contactors
  • Fan and motor inspection: lubrication and belt checks where applicable
  • Thermostat calibration and controls check
  • System performance testing: airflow, temperature split, and run-cycle evaluation
  • Record of measured values and recommendations for repairs or replacements

Diagnostic process: how technicians find the real problem

A thorough diagnostic approach avoids guesswork and targets root causes:

  1. Review system history and last maintenance records to identify recurring issues.
  2. Start with a visual and mechanical inspection for obvious damage or corrosion.
  3. Measure airflow and temperature differential across the evaporator coil to confirm performance.
  4. Check electrical components under load to spot failing capacitors or loose connections.
  5. Test refrigerant pressure and, if indicated, perform a leak detection sweep to locate source points.
  6. Inspect condensate drainage with a camera or flow test in coastal, high-humidity conditions.
  7. Deliver a clear, itemized findings report showing what was checked, measured values, and recommended next steps.

This diagnostic sequence ensures repairs address symptoms and causes, reducing repeated service calls.

Repairs and solutions commonly performed during maintenance

When maintenance reveals issues, experienced technicians will propose targeted repairs or adjustments:

  • Filter upgrades or frequent replacements to manage Richmond’s humidity and airborne particulates
  • Thorough coil cleaning and protective treatments to restore heat transfer and slow corrosion
  • Condensate drain clearing and installation of secondary safety pans or float switches to prevent water damage
  • Refrigerant leak repair and recharge followed by pressure testing to verify integrity
  • Replacement of failing capacitors, contactors, or fan motors to restore reliable starts and run times
  • Thermostat replacement or reprogramming to optimize comfort and efficiency
  • Protective coatings or sacrificial anodes on outdoor coils and components for homes near salt exposure

Each solution is designed to restore efficient operation and reduce stress on major components like compressors.

Maintenance agreements and checklists for Richmond properties

Maintenance agreements help homeowners and property managers plan and budget for routine care while ensuring priority scheduling during summer months. Common features of agreements include:

  • Scheduled seasonal tune-ups (spring for cooling, optional fall for heat pumps)
  • Priority booking during peak season
  • Discounted diagnostic or repair rates
  • Written service records for warranty compliance
  • Reminder notifications for filter changes and appointments

Sample checklist performed on each maintenance visit:

  • Filters inspected and replaced if needed
  • Coils cleaned and inspected for corrosion
  • Condensate line and drain pan cleaned
  • Refrigerant charge checked and pressures recorded
  • Electrical components tested under load
  • Fans, belts, and motors inspected and lubricated
  • Thermostat calibration and operational test
  • System performance report left with homeowner

Benefits of regular AC maintenance

Regular maintenance delivers measurable benefits for Richmond properties:

  • Improved efficiency: well-maintained systems use less energy, often reducing cooling costs by 10 to 20 percent compared with neglected systems
  • Extended equipment life: routine care can add several years to a system’s lifespan by preventing premature failure of major parts
  • Fewer emergency repairs: proactive detection catches issues before they become costly breakdowns during hot, humid days
  • Better indoor air quality: clean filters and coils reduce allergens, mold growth, and odors—important for coastal, moisture-prone homes
  • Safer operation: electrical inspections and safety checks reduce fire risk and carbon monoxide concerns for integrated systems
  • Warranty protection: documented maintenance often meets manufacturer requirements to keep warranties valid

Seasonal timing for Richmond

For most Richmond homes, schedule a professional AC tune-up in early spring before the cooling season begins. If you run the system heavily or have an older unit, add a mid-season check to ensure condensate drains remain clear and outdoor units are free of debris. For heat pump systems, an additional fall inspection keeps the reversing valve and auxiliary heat functioning properly through winter.
